Stopping Mold Development After Water Damages



To effectively stop mold growth after water damages, it's essential to act swiftly and emphatically. Start by removing any type of standing water promptly, as mold and mildew thrives in wet environments. Use pumps or wet vacuum cleaners to extract as much wetness as possible. Afterwards, dry the impacted locations completely; open windows, use followers, or use dehumidifiers to minimize moisture levels.


Following, tidy and disinfect surfaces with a mixture of water and cleaning agent, and consider making use of a mold-inhibiting option for added security. Pay unique focus to concealed areas like behind walls and underneath floor covering, where dampness can stick around undetected.


Lastly, keep track of the location closely for any signs of mold. If you detect any kind of, address it without delay to stop further spread. By taking these positive actions, you can significantly lower the threat of mold development, ensuring a healthier setting in the consequences of water damages.

DIY vs. Expert Water Reconstruction Provider





When it pertains to water remediation, just how do you determine in between dealing with the job on your own and hiring professionals? First, evaluate the level of the damages. If it's small-- like a little leakage or a soaked rug-- you could handle it with some do it yourself methods. You can rent a wet/dry vacuum, use fans, and apply mold and mildew inhibitors to completely dry points out.


However, if the damage is substantial click to read or entails infected water, it's finest to call the specialists. Professionals have specialized tools, training, and experience, ensuring secure and extensive reconstruction. They can recognize concealed dampness and avoid future troubles, like mold and mildew growth.


Ultimately, consider your time, abilities, and the possible risks. While DIY can conserve cash, working with specialists can give satisfaction, specifically for considerable damages. Making the best option will certainly shield your home and your health and wellness.

How Can I Determine Hidden Water Damage in My Home?



To determine surprise water damages, look for water spots, mold and mildew growth, or distorted wall surfaces. Use a moisture meter in suspicious areas, and inspect your plumbing for leaks. Count on your impulses-- if something appears off, explore further.


What Are the Indicators of a Mold And Mildew Problem After Water Damages?



After water damages, you'll discover moldy smells, noticeable mold and mildew development, and boosted humidity. Seek dark spots on walls or ceilings, and watch out for peeling paint or distorted surfaces. Do not disregard these signs!


For how long Does the Water Restoration Refine Usually Take?



The water restoration process generally takes anywhere from a couple of days to a couple of weeks. It depends upon the extent of the damages, the materials entailed, and just how rapidly you address the issue.


Exist Any Type Of Health And Wellness Risks Surrounding Water Damages?



Yes, there are health and wellness threats related to water damages. Mold and mildew development, germs, and structural problems can lead to respiratory problems, allergic reactions, and various other illnesses. It's vital to resolve water damages immediately to lessen these risks.


What Should I Do Prior To Professionals Arrive for Reconstruction?





Prior to specialists get here, you should transform off the electrical power, get rid of valuables from the area, and begin drying out surfaces with towels. If secure, open windows for air flow to help avoid further damage and mold growth.
